Output 5bba85474794c0b5a31b46babb995ec47e8e594b1f0f4340d2a90170d0246a1e:1

value
696328700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ac8de4ad704fac81044fd24ed00b1868040c4b OP_EQUAL
address
36apSzUExK8ysjhZ2HdrkWFsGdepeytogv
transaction
5bba85474794c0b5a31b46babb995ec47e8e594b1f0f4340d2a90170d0246a1e
spent
true